Proclamation
Commending Supervisor Tina Scott
WHEREAS, following five years, seven months of distinguished, compassionate and dedicated public service as District 4 Supervisor, Tina Scott is resigning July 31, 2022; and
WHEREAS, throughout her time as Supervisor, Scott has been a powerful and effective advocate for the needs of Lake County’s unhoused individuals, and has partnered with the Lake County Continuum of Care, Hope Rising, Elijah House and other community-based organizations to make a meaningful difference for many residents, including contributions to the establishment of transitional housing programs in Lakeport and Clearlake and efforts to increase federal funding for supportive housing and intensive case management; and
WHEREAS, Tina Scott is also a passionate and enduring advocate for Foster Youth in Lake County, whose own family has brought strong support in 65 foster placements, and this experience and perspective brought essentially irreplaceable value to Committee assignments such as the First 5 Commission and Children’s Council, and enhanced the Board of Supervisors’ capacity to promote the well-being of every Lake County resident; and
WHEREAS, as a Certified Tourism Ambassador since 2016, Supervisor Scott effectively supported the Chamber of Commerce and contributed to broader efforts to promote tourism and help visitors to Lake County have positive and memorable experiences; and
WHEREAS, in 2018, Scott was honored by United States Congressman Mike Thompson as the 5th Congressional District’s “Angel in Adoption,” bringing greater attention to the profound need of Resource Parents in Lake County; and
WHEREAS, also in 2018, Scott was appointed to join a small group of Supervisors and other government officials from California, Alaska and Hawaii that met with the President of the United States, and she has consistently sought opportunities to make the interests and priorities of Lake County residents known at the State and national levels; and
WHEREAS, Supervisor Scott has been a true partner to Lake County’s Health Services Department in promoting the best possible health outcomes for every Lake County resident, and brought both insight and grit to the County’s response to the historic COVID-19 pandemic; and
WHEREAS, Tina Scott has shown uncommon dedication to ensuring difficult public conversations are effectively informed and facilitated, in a broad array of subject matter areas, from wildlife-related issues, to energy and climate resiliency, to public education surrounding the dangers of vaping, to watershed and flooding-related matters; and
WHEREAS, Scott has long been a constant and visible proponent of Diversity, Equity and Inclusion in Lake County, and brought the credibility of a true community leader to the Board of Supervisors’ own and countywide effort to promote greater tolerance and justice in 2021 and 2022; and
WHEREAS, after decades of disagreement, Supervisor Scott helped the County and City of Lakeport meaningfully progress toward annexation of 137 acres in the South Main Street area by the City, as a member of the negotiating team that successfully forged a Tax Sharing Agreement, adopted by both governing bodies January 11, 2022; and
WHEREAS, our Board and the County of Lake are very pleased Tina Scott will remain a leader and transformative figure in Lake County for years to come, entering service with Lakeport Unified School District this fall.
NOW, THEREFORE, BE IT PROCLAIMED, Tina Scott is hereby commended for her dedicated service to all Lake County-connected individuals, and we extend to our deeply valued colleague and friend best wishes for good health, happiness and great success in the years ahead.
